Hello crafty fellows, Nina here with a new cute Seagull Scene Card and so easy to create.

I stamped all the cute images with Memento Tuxedo Black Ink from Seaside Seagulls Stamp Set by MFT Stamps. Memento Ink is alcohol friendly, because I was going to color the images with Copic markers.

I then cut the images with the Seaside Seagull Coordinating Dies. I then a circle with Large Stitched Circle Die by Lawn Fawn and lightly inked the center with Distress Ink - Tumbled Glass to create the sky.

I am gluing down 3 ocean waves borders on the lower side of the circle die cut from Waves Stitched Borders by Lawn Fawn using Nuvo Adhesive glue.

I then built the scene with the die cut images and glued them with Nuvo Adhesive.

On a separate white panel I stamped the cute fun sentiment from the stamp set with Distress Ink - Festive Berries Ink Pad.

I glued the circle scene to the white panel and backed them all with Chili Pepper Cardstock from Lawn Fawn to give it more fun color.
